Now I will contradict my earlier example. I have all of Steely Dan's work, and I like them all. However, I do not like them all with equal zeal. Most people would go with Can't Buy a Thrill, which is a damn fine piece of music making, but I have to go with aja. Between the title track and "Black Cow," there is not a bad or even mediocre song on the whole, melancholy album. (Given that most of the tracks are too long or just too odd, "Peg" was the only song that received much air play.) Out of it all, the refrain of "Deacon Blues" captures the tone best:
